Join Us for the 2026 OPCSN Conference: Strengthening Democracy Together
Triple C is proud to co-host the 2026 Ohio Peace and Conflict Studies Network (OPCSN) Conference on Friday, February 13, 9:30AM–4:30PM at John Carroll University. This year’s theme, “Strengthening Democracy through Civic Engagement and Peacebuilding,” brings together Ohio colleges, universities, and community partners for a full day of learning, collaboration, and skill-building.
The conference will feature morning networking and student poster displays, an opening panel with representatives from John Carroll University and Princeton University’s Bridging Divides Initiative, a working lunch organized by areas of interest, and an afternoon of workshops. Sessions will include presentations and skill-building workshops from partners across the state, with additional proposals accepted on a rolling basis.
